Connecting PCPro to the SV8300
* Customer purchases
Connection method
STEP1: Using PCPro (IP connection), set the following system data on the SV8300:
CM0B YYY=0XX/1XX (XX:01-50[Unit number])
First data : 00 (IP address of the System)
Second data : aaa.bbb.ccc.ddd (example 10.40.221.9)*
* aaa: 000 - 255 bbb: 000 - 255 ccc: 000-255 ddd: 000 -254
CM0B YYY=0XX/1XX (XX:01-50[Unit number])
First data : 01 (System subnet mask)
Second data : aaa.bbb.ccc.ddd (Subnet mask)*
* aaa: 000 - 255 bbb: 000 - 255 ccc: 000-255 ddd: 000 -252
CM0B YYY=0XX/1XX (XX:01-50[Unit number])
First data : 02 (System default gateway)
Second data : aaa.bbb.ccc.ddd (Default gateway)*
* aaa: 000 - 255 bbb: 000 - 255 ccc: 000-255 ddd: 000 -254
NOTE 1: CAT mode can not be used when an IP address, Subnet mask and Default gateway are as-
signed by CM0B.
NOTE 2: Period (.) is required when an IP address, Subnet mask and Default gateway are assigned
by CM0B (Example: 10.40.221.9).
